Paperback. Condición: New. Print on Demand. This insightful volume offers a unique window into the life and world of an extraordinary woman whose impact on her community and her time was profound. Through a captivating collection of letters, poems, and writings, the book delves into the author's personal journey, revealing the d…epth of her compassion, her unwavering spirit, and her dedication to social justice. The author's experiences illuminate the challenges and triumphs of women and the working class in the late 19th century. Her writings provide a nuanced exploration of faith, love, and the search for meaning in the face of adversity, as well as a vivid portrait of the social and political landscape of the era. This book serves as a testament to the enduring power of one woman's determination to make a difference in the world, offering valuable insights into the complexities of human nature and the indomitable spirit that can emerge in the face of adversity.
